I think useful information like this would be nice to have irrespective 
of whether we use a fixed state with URLs or not.

We do something similar in fedora. Whenever I push out a package which 
claims to fix a bug, a comment is added to the bug report that notes 
where the fix is. For example, the following two comments to the bug 
report indicate the fix has been pushed to F15 and F16:
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=741821#c9
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=741821#c10

Something like this in the openjdk bug system would point to the 
changesets which were pushed to one of the openjdk repositories.
